Within hours of our Catholic Charities appeal at Mass last weekend, Pope Francis published Gaudete et Exsultate ( Rejoice and Be Glad ), a reflection on holiness in today s world. In it he reassures us that Our defense of the innocent unborn needs to be clear, firm and passionate, but adds, equally sacred, however, are the lives of the poor, those already born, including the neglected elderly and victims of human trafficking. This is consistent with Matthew 25, of course, in which Jesus teaches us about the eternal importance of charity: Just as you did it to one of the least of these who are members of my family, you did it to me. I know of no safer, surer way to help the poor in our region than Catholic Charities, which helps young and old to overcome poverty, addiction, homelessness, neglect, loneliness, hunger, mental illness, marital problems, disease, and other difficulties. Operating costs are low, with 92 cents of every dollar directly reaching those in need. And sound Catholic morality guides the services offered. You can find the full text of Pope Francis s exhortation at stkdrexel.org, under Our Faith -> Catholics Online. And you can find a donation envelope, a Lakes Region fact sheet, and a description of Catholic Charities services in the church narthex, in the parish office, by calling 875-2548, or emailing office@stkdrexel.org. I serve on the Board of Catholic Charities because it is a truly Catholic charity and because I want to be certain that the needs of the poor in our region are met. Please join me in supporting Catholic Charities, remembering always our Lord s words: Just as you did it to one of the least of these who are members of my family, you did it to me. Thank you. Go to our parish website www.stkdrexel.org under the drop down menu for Faith Formation Each year for the past five years the Fr. George Ham Memorial Fund has distributed five, one time, $1500.00 scholarships to parish graduating seniors serving in parish ministries. Originally intended to distribute up to three Fr. George Ham Memorial Scholarships each year, through youth fundraising efforts, the St K s Annual 5K and the generous contributions from the parish in Fr Ham s memory it has been five. Two years ago the James Foley Memorial Scholarship became one of the five. This year, with the passing of Fr. Wegman, will be the inaugural year of the Fr. Richard H. Wegman Memorial Scholarship. Fr. Wegman s legacy as our beloved priest, coupled with his love of music, this scholarship will give preference to a high school parishioner intending to pursue higher education in music or who may be discerning a vocation.
